vociferous

英 [vəˈsɪfərəs]

美 [voʊˈsɪfərəs]

adj.  大声疾呼的; 喧嚣的; 大叫大嚷的

Collins.1 / BNC.14347 / COCA.21426

牛津词典

    adj.

    • 大声疾呼的;喧嚣的;大叫大嚷的
      expressing your opinions or feelings in a loud and confident way
      1. vociferous protests
        高声的抗议
      2. a vociferous critic of the president's stance
        猛烈批评总统所持态度的人

    柯林斯词典

    • ADJ-GRADED (表达观点时)大声的,激昂的
      If you describe someone asvociferous, you mean that they speak with great energy and determination, because they want their views to be heard.
      1. He was a vociferous opponent of Conservatism...
        他高声反对保守主义。
      2. His resentment of her behaviour was becoming more vociferous.
        他越来越大声地表达对她行为的厌恶。
